Вверх ↑
Этот топик читают: Гость
Ответов: 1926
Рейтинг: 172
#1: 2007-08-08 12:25:35 ЛС | профиль | цитата
Для себя компоненты делал, они просто могут быть заменены схемами, но, на мой взгляд, удобнее компонентом. Если кому надо - скачивайте.

1. Компонент для подсчёта числа символов в массиве (например, Memo);
2. = для проверки нахождения чила в заданном диапазоне;
3. = для соединения неизвестного заранее кол-ва строк;
4. = для добавления объекта пользователя к имени папки, откуда запущена прога (совсем примитивный;
5. = для ограничения числа в Edit по значению (тупее нет:-))
6. = разбиение строки на символы с выдачей при каждой итерации определённого кол-ва их;
7. = разбиения текста на слова. Исопльзуется немного другой принцип, в отличие от компонента 6.
карма: 9
0
Ответов: 305
Рейтинг: 4
#2: 2010-04-02 19:42:28 ЛС | профиль | цитата
Not Found
карма: 0

0
Ответов: 1841
Рейтинг: 369
#3: 2010-04-02 19:55:18 ЛС | профиль | цитата

карма: 1
0
Ответов: 970
Рейтинг: 270
#4: 2010-04-02 19:57:16 ЛС | профиль | цитата
http://hiasm.com/xf/attach/files/%d4%f3%ed%ea%f6%e8%e8.rar

[block][imgl]http://icons.hiasm.com/img/8/4437_icon13.ico[/img]Смотрим файлы с латиницей
Некоторые файлы не открываются, потому что залиты с именем в виде русских или других нестандартных букв. Чтобы скачать такие файлы заходим по адресу http://hiasm.com/xf/attach/files/ и ищем искомый файл. (Например по размеру, расширению) [/block]
карма: 0

0
Ответов: 19
Рейтинг: 7
#5: 2010-04-03 02:23:32 ЛС | профиль | цитата
hi смотрел по расширению по размеру ничего нет.
карма: 0

0
Ответов: 1328
Рейтинг: 69
#6: 2010-04-03 16:17:00 ЛС | профиль | цитата
Buns, ссылка, что дал Genius рабочая, просто переименуй после скачки, чтоб расширение было .rar
карма: 2

0
Ответов: 19
Рейтинг: 7
#7: 2010-04-05 04:28:09 ЛС | профиль | цитата
Konst, Genius, thank you all work
карма: 0

0
Ответов: 56
Рейтинг: 2
#8: 2018-02-10 06:35:39 ЛС | профиль | цитата
3042 писал(а):
Если кому надо - скачивайте

3042, если будет время, перезалейте пожалуйста файлы.
карма: 2
На этом форуме, самые умные и добрые люди, всегда помогут! СПАСИБО!
0
Разработчик
Ответов: 26151
Рейтинг: 2127
#9: 2018-02-10 12:24:06 ЛС | профиль | цитата
Часть из этого уже есть в пакете

2-- компонент Between
3 -- реализуется на одном из компонентов StrCat или StrCatDelim в режиме накопителя.
6 и 7-- компонент Str_Enum
карма: 22

0
Ответов: 16884
Рейтинг: 1239
#10: 2018-02-10 13:07:47 ЛС | профиль | цитата
1. http://forum.hiasm.com/getfile/36306
карма: 25
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
Ответов: 56
Рейтинг: 2
#11: 2018-02-10 18:43:08 ЛС | профиль | цитата
nesco писал(а):
Часть из этого уже есть в пакете


Tad писал(а):
http://forum.hiasm.com/getfile/36306


Спасибо)
карма: 2
На этом форуме, самые умные и добрые люди, всегда помогут! СПАСИБО!
0
Ответов: 1926
Рейтинг: 172
#12: 2018-02-11 19:59:12 ЛС | профиль | цитата
1. CalcSymbArr.rar
2.
nesco писал(а):
2-- компонент Between

3. Без всяких компонентов:
Add(StrCat,5207725,329,308)
{
link(Str1,5207725:Result,[(335,296)(323,296)(323,352)(335,352)])
}
4. CurDirAndUserObj.rar (тоже реализуется на штатных, но часто удобнее)
5. Не смог найти. Можно так:
Add(Edit,10681569,329,217)
{
Left=100
Top=65
Width=130
Text="0"
DataType=2
link(onChange,16732761:doCompare,[])
}
Add(If_else,16732761,392,217)
{
Type=2
link(onTrue,7047508:doData,[])
link(Op2,645559:Var2,[])
}
Add(VisualStrings,2514421,399,168)
{
Lines=#2:10|
}
Add(DoData,7047508,448,217)
{
Data=Integer(0)
link(onEventData,10681569:doText,[(492,223)(492,211)(317,211)(317,223)])
link(Data,645559:Var3,[(454,201)])
}
Add(GetDataEx,645559,399,196)
{
link(Data,2514421:Text,[])
}
6, 7.
nesco писал(а):
компонент Str_Enum


Компоненты делал, когда впервые научился писать на Object Pascal и чуть ли не каждый участок схемы стремился переделать в код. Сейчас уже не страдаю этим: зачастую на компонентах быстрее и понятнее.

Редактировалось 1 раз(а), последний 2018-02-11 19:59:58
карма: 9
0
файлы: 2CalcSymbArr.rar [1KB] [618], CurDirAndUserObj.rar [1.6KB] [653]
Разработчик
Ответов: 26151
Рейтинг: 2127
#13: 2018-02-11 20:16:04 ЛС | профиль | цитата
3042 писал(а):
3. Без всяких компонентов:

Это как-бы не без всяких компонентов, это на штатном компоненте. Но бывают случаи, когда надо сшить или с пробелами, или с переводом строки, тогда поможет компонент StrCatDelim

Редактировалось 1 раз(а), последний 2018-02-11 20:18:13
карма: 22

0
Ответов: 56
Рейтинг: 2
#14: 2018-02-11 20:19:56 ЛС | профиль | цитата
3042, спасибо!
карма: 2
На этом форуме, самые умные и добрые люди, всегда помогут! СПАСИБО!
0
Ответов: 1926
Рейтинг: 172
#15: 2018-02-11 21:27:26 ЛС | профиль | цитата
nesco писал(а):
Это как-бы не без всяких компонентов, это на штатном компоненте. Но бывают случаи, когда надо сшить или с пробелами, или с переводом строки, тогда поможет компонент StrCatDelim

Ну, само собой
карма: 9
0
15
Сообщение
...
Прикрепленные файлы
(файлы не залиты)